Pre-splitting blasting is be used in frequently near slope blasting, its application is scope and widely.But so far the most common use of pre-splitting blasting charge is the small diameter of explosive roll banding on the bamboo, detonating cord is located in between, when loading by changing the cartridge interval distance lay presplit blasting design of desired line density.There are some problems,such as charging efficiency is low, drop charging process cartridge is serious and difficult to achieve coupling charging. Leads to serious damage of hole wall and presplit face can not form effectly.Affected the pre-splitting blasting technology popularization and application seriously.This article research the pre-splitting blasting charge structure technology as the object,Analyzes the function mechanism of the effect of pre-splitting blasting process and stress changes,with no coupling loading and the mechanism of the shaped charge as the foundation, Designed a charging method in the middle of medicine whit two-dimensional axisymmetric tube shaped groove,Combined with the theoretical research and numerical simulation verify its superiority.Test analysis compared the physical strength 、 use cost and efficiency of charging with the charging of traditional way and the charging of design.In this paper, using ANSYS/LS DYNA3 D finite element analysis software,etablish regular charge structure and the three-dimensional puckering numerical model of the structure of the charge,comparison of different structure stress change process. Establish 3 d double hole and four holes of grooving tube charging model of the different working conditions, analysis of blast hole diamete、 not coupling coefficient、 hole spacing inpre-splitting blasting effect,validation the superiority of the device in Pre-splitting blasting,then determine the optimal parameters.Through the above paper work, got some useful conclusion: the device in the charging efficiency, economic benefit and feasibility has certain advantages. When using grooving tube charge, no coupling coefficient K = 2、 3、 5,the attachment of adjacent hole can complete be well versed in, have obvious shaped effect.The model of diameter of 25 cm, Along the hole attachment can form a relatively complete presplit face.When hole spacing of 10 and 12 times the aperture, adjacent hole of unused grooving tube model. but after using grooving tube, penetration level has improved significantly, and hole spacing of 10 times the aperture when the effect is better.
